Transaction 7a27be8f5027d2ea41b5032b1bd8afbf4d63b6606ac47e656ecc042eb3897fe8

block
76ecddbf0328687503589c621f14b80b68eec053ae84a8f52d98520a1095c27e

1 Input

23 Outputs